Julius Baer is adding a Defender fund to its UK-based Absolute Return Bond fund range. Managed by Tim Haywood and Daniel Sheard of Augustus Asset Managers Limited, it will combine Julius Baer's current investment strategy with an added focus on a reduced risk profile. The fund will invest in worldwide bonds with varied maturities, credit ratings, currencies and financial derivatives with an aim of achieving sustained, positive returns irregardless of market fluctuations.
